Eagle cross country splits with Warriors
The South Putnam cross country teams split with Danville Wednesday night at home, with the boys' taking their meet 27-30. The Eagle girls fell to the Warriors 18-42.
Tyler Heavin led the Eagles, finishing second in a time of 19:22.
Danville's Dan Haak won with a time of 18:56.
Andrew Northrup was next for the Eagles in fourth, followed by Paul Rubino in seventh. Dylan Hayes and Tanner Barr were just behind in seventh and eighth, respectively.
For the Lady Eagles, Maddie Marsteller was third with a time of 24:40.
Brittany Fitzpatrick was next in seventh, followed by Mikayla Cherry in ninth. Brittany Cox placed 14th, and Robbie Urton was 15th.
The Warriors' Brianna Deckard was first in 22:39.
The Eagles travel to the Clay City Invitational at 5 p.m. today.
